python3-argon2-cffi-bindings-21.2.0-9.lbn36.x86_64
This package provides low-level CFFI bindings to the Argon2 password hashing
algorithm.
If you want to hash passwords in an application,
this package is not for you.
Have a look at argon2-cffi with its high-level abstractions!
These bindings have been extracted from argon2-cffi and it remains its main
consumer. However, they may be used by other packages that want to use the
Argon2 library without dealing with C-related complexities.

chef18-18.5.0-1.lbn36.noarch
Chef is a systems integration framework and configuration management library
written in Ruby. Chef provides a Ruby library and API that can be used to
bring the benefits of configuration management to an entire infrastructure.
Chef can be run as a client (chef-client) to a server, or run as a standalone
tool (chef-solo). Configuration recipes are written in a pure Ruby DSL.
